blog/.woodpecker.yml
Michael Zhang 9336875427
All checks were successful
ci/woodpecker/push/woodpecker Pipeline was successful
How do secrets work
2023-02-04 01:18:38 -06:00

20 lines
641 B
YAML

pipeline:
build:
image: klakegg/hugo:ext-pandoc-ci
commands:
- hugo --minify --baseURL https://mzhang.io
deploy:
image: alpine
commands:
- apk add rsync openssh
- echo "$${SSH_SECRET_KEY}" > SSH_SECRET_KEY
- chmod 600 SSH_SECRET_KEY
- head -n 1 SSH_SECRET_KEY
- mkdir -p ~/.ssh
- echo "mzhang.io ssh-ed25519 AAAAC3NzaC1lZDI1NTE5AAAAIBzBZ+QmM4EO3Fwc1ZcvWV2IY9VF04T0H9brorGj9Udp" >> ~/.ssh/known_hosts
- rsync -azvrP -e "ssh -i SSH_SECRET_KEY" public/ sourcehutBuilds@mzhang.io:/mnt/storage/svcdata/blog-public
secrets: [ SSH_SECRET_KEY ]
when:
branch: master